- Moya - just a boy, an amp and an electric guitar. Moya dabbles in basically every genre, but on Saturday he played mostly lo-fi spooky sounds and rockabilly, some songs accompanied by his own vocals and some simply instrumentals. (I'm going to break the fourth wall for a second and say that while I think Moya is an incredible talent, he's also a photographer and videographer at OceanCity.com. And I live with him. So take my opinion with a large grain of salt.)
- Lily Carolina - this was her first time playing Originals Only--in fact, she said that it was her first time playing in front of any audience at all--and she killed it. She has a beautiful voice, a cool ukulele and songs about the nine months she recently spent alone in Costa Rica.
- Emily Foot - Emily transitioned from a synth keyboard to an acoustic guitar midway through her set, and the versatility worked. I think the most memorable song she performed was about a Halloween party, where "my boyfriend went as Your Mom and I accidentally dressed up as Kylie Jenner."
- Garfield Parkway - "Garfield" plays in a local Delaware band called Touron, but on Saturday he was performing alone with an acoustic guitar. He played a few Touron songs and then some original indie punk songs of his own.
Lily Carolina on the ukulele Saturday night (plus the back of Moya's head).
If you're upset that you missed out on the August show, take solace in the fact that another Originals Only show is only ever a month away. Doors open at 6 p.m. on the first Saturday of every month, so the next show will be on September 2.
